When Should Offices Schedule a Deep Clean?
Not every business has the same needs, but as a general rule, office deep cleaning should occur quarterly or at least twice a year. Factors like the size of your office, foot traffic, and current cleaning routines can also influence timing. Additionally, you might consider scheduling a deep clean in situations such as:
- Seasonal transitions, especially after flu season.
- Prepping for or recovering from large office events.
- When employees report frequent illnesses or allergies.
Commercial Cleaning Tips for Effective Office Deep Cleaning
Tackling deep cleaning can feel overwhelming without a plan. Use these actionable tips to ensure your workspace is spotless and sanitized.
Step 1: Divide and Conquer with Zones
Breaking the office into smaller zones makes cleaning easier and more efficient. Common zones include reception areas, individual workstations, meeting rooms, kitchens, and bathrooms. Assign tasks to specific areas to ensure thorough coverage.
Step 2: Tackle High-Touch Surfaces First
Focus on areas that see the most hands-on activity. That includes phone receivers, light switches, elevator buttons, desk surfaces, and even coffee machines. Use EPA-approved disinfectants to eliminate harmful germs effectively.
Step 3: Deep-Clean Floors and Carpets
Vacuuming isn’t enough for high-traffic areas. Consider professional carpet shampooing or tile steaming to remove deep-set dirt and odors. For hardwood surfaces, polish and seal to maintain their shine.
Step 4: Clear the Clutter
Encourage employees to tidy personal workspaces before a deep clean. This not only speeds up the cleaning process but also keeps desk areas more organized. Remove old files, excess cables, and unnecessary items gathering dust.
Step 5: Don’t Forget Ventilation and Air Quality
Dust often collects unseen in air ducts and HVAC systems. Over time, this can lead to reduced air quality and employee allergies. Hire professionals to clean the ductwork and replace air filters for fresh, clean air throughout the office.
Step 6: Sanitize Shared Spaces
Corporate kitchens and bathrooms are hotspots for germs. Use a strong disinfectant to clean all surfaces thoroughly. Don’t skip communal equipment like microwaves, refrigerators, and sink taps.
Step 7: Polish and Shine Windows
Natural light is a productivity booster, but dingy windows can block its benefits. Clean both interior and exterior window surfaces regularly to maintain a bright, welcoming office space.

The Hidden Benefits of Regular Deep Cleaning
Eco-Friendly Cleaning Practices
Many commercial cleaning services use sustainable materials and green-certified products. If your business values eco-consciousness, look for providers who align with these principles.
Extended Lifespan of Office Furniture
Dust and dirt damage furniture over time. Regular deep cleaning protects your business assets, extending the life of expensive office chairs, desks, and equipment.
Better Compliance with Health and Safety Standards
Especially in industries with specific cleanliness regulations (like healthcare), regular deep cleans help ensure compliance, avoiding potential hazards or fines.
